Noise-cancelling earplugs utilize advanced technology to reduce ambient sounds effectively. They work by using microphones to pick up external noise and then generating sound waves that are the exact opposite, effectively cancelling out the unwanted sounds. This process is known as destructive interference. As a result, users can enjoy a quieter environment, whether they are at home, in the office, or traveling.

Comfort is a crucial factor when selecting noise-cancelling earplugs. Many options are available, including foam, silicone, and custom-molded varieties. Foam earplugs are often favored for their affordability and ease of use, while silicone options provide a more durable and reusable solution. Custom-molded earplugs offer the best fit and comfort but may require a visit to a specialist. Each type has its unique benefits, and finding the right one can significantly enhance the user experience.
Another critical aspect to consider is the effectiveness of noise cancellation. Not all earplugs are created equal, and their ability to block out sound can vary widely. Users should look for products that have been tested and rated for their noise reduction capabilities. The Noise Reduction Rating (NRR) is a standard measurement that indicates how much sound a pair of earplugs can block. Higher NRR values indicate better sound isolation, making it essential to pay attention to this metric when making a purchase.
